On 1/30/2018 5:23 PM, Nimrod Levy wrote:> That's really strange. I never saw those kinds of deadlocks, but I did
> notice that if I kept the cpu busy using distributed.net
> <http://distributed.net> I could keep the full system lockups away
for
> at least a week if not longer.
> 
> Not to keep harping on it, but what worked for me was lowering the
> memory speed. I'm at 11 days of uptime so far without anything running
> the cpu. Before the change it would lock up anywhere from an hour to a day.
> 
Spoke too soon. After a dozen loops, the process has hung again.  Note,
this is not the box locking up, just the compile.  I do have memory at a
lower speed too. -- 2133 instead of the default 2400
I also just tried upgrading to the latest HEAD with a generic kernel and
same / similar lockups although procstat -kk gives some odd results
root at amdtestr12:/home/mdtancsa # procstat -kk 6067
  PID    TID COMM                TDNAME              KSTACK
 6067 100865 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100900 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100901 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100902 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100903 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100904 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100905 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100906 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100907 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100908 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100909 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100910 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
 6067 100911 python2.7           -                   ??+0 ??+0 ??+0 ??+0
??+0 ??+0 ??+0 ??+0 ??+0 ??+0
root at amdtestr12:/home/mdtancsa # procstat -t 6067
  PID    TID COMM                TDNAME              CPU  PRI STATE
WCHAN
 6067 100865 python2.7           -                    -1  152 sleep
usem
 6067 100900 python2.7           -                    -1  152 sleep
umtxn
 6067 100901 python2.7           -                    -1  152 sleep
umtxn
 6067 100902 python2.7           -                    -1  152 sleep
umtxn
 6067 100903 python2.7           -                    -1  152 sleep
umtxn
 6067 100904 python2.7           -                    -1  152 sleep
umtxn
 6067 100905 python2.7           -                    -1  152 sleep
umtxn
 6067 100906 python2.7           -                    -1  152 sleep
umtxn
 6067 100907 python2.7           -                    -1  152 sleep
umtxn
 6067 100908 python2.7           -                    -1  152 sleep
umtxn
 6067 100909 python2.7           -                    -1  152 sleep
umtxn
 6067 100910 python2.7           -                    -1  152 sleep
umtxn
 6067 100911 python2.7           -                    -1  152 sleep
umtxn
root at amdtestr12:/home/mdtancsa #
-- 
-------------------
Mike Tancsa, tel +1 519 651 3400
Sentex Communications, mike at sentex.net
Providing Internet services since 1994 www.sentex.net
Cambridge, Ontario Canada